The cheapest way to get from Tampa Bay area to Port Canaveral is to drive which costs $21 - $35 and takes 2h 3m.
The fastest way to get from Tampa Bay area to Port Canaveral is to drive which takes 2h 3m and costs $21 - $35.
The distance between Tampa Bay area and Port Canaveral is 170 miles. The road distance is 119.1 miles.
The best way to get from Tampa Bay area to Port Canaveral without a car is to bus and taxi which takes 3h 58m and costs $170 - $230.
It takes approximately 3h 58m to get from Tampa Bay area to Port Canaveral,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Tampa Bay area to Port Canaveral is 119 miles. It takes approximately 2h 3m to drive from Tampa Bay area to Port Canaveral.

There is no direct connection from Tampa Bay area to Port Canaveral. However, you can take the taxi to University of South Florida, take the bus to Orlando, walk to Florida Mall, take the line 42 bus to Orlando International Airport, then take the taxi to Port Canaveral. Alternatively, you can drive from Tampa Bay area to Port Canaveral in around 2h 3m.
